From aba24384d54489745076184114f660c3c68fcc83 Mon Sep 17 00:00:00 2001 From: aro Date: Thu, 19 Jan 2023 19:07:58 +0100 Subject: [PATCH] refactor: extract uuid to var --- .../nicko/gui/items/admin/cache/SkinPlaceholder.java | 7 ++++--- 1 file changed, 4 insertions(+), 3 deletions(-) diff --git a/nicko-core/src/main/java/net/artelnatif/nicko/gui/items/admin/cache/SkinPlaceholder.java b/nicko-core/src/main/java/net/artelnatif/nicko/gui/items/admin/cache/SkinPlaceholder.java index 03b3c63..ae227a1 100644 --- a/nicko-core/src/main/java/net/artelnatif/nicko/gui/items/admin/cache/SkinPlaceholder.java +++ b/nicko-core/src/main/java/net/artelnatif/nicko/gui/items/admin/cache/SkinPlaceholder.java @@ -10,9 +10,10 @@ import java.util.UUID; public class SkinPlaceholder extends AsyncItem { public SkinPlaceholder(String name) { super(new ItemBuilder(Material.PAINTING).setDisplayName("§7§oLoading..."), () -> { - String uuid = name.replaceAll("(.{8})(.{4})(.{4})(.{4})(.+)", "$1-$2-$3-$4-$5"); - final SkullBuilder skull = new SkullBuilder(UUID.fromString(uuid)); - skull.setDisplayName("Skin"); + final String stringUUID = name.replaceAll("(.{8})(.{4})(.{4})(.{4})(.+)", "$1-$2-$3-$4-$5"); + final UUID uuid = UUID.fromString(stringUUID); + final SkullBuilder skull = new SkullBuilder(uuid); + skull.setDisplayName("§6Skin Entry"); skull.addLoreLines("§7Click to invalidate skin"); return skull; });